×

Dynamic, conditon-based packet redirection

  • US 8,295,284 B1
  • Filed: 02/02/2010
  • Issued: 10/23/2012
  • Est. Priority Date: 02/02/2010
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• at a packet-forwarding engine for receiving packet flows and conditionally routing packets in the packet flows to one or more applications, receiving from a particular one of the applications a request that requests the packet-forwarding engine to route a particular one of the packet flows to the particular one of the applications and identifies one or more conditions for not routing particular ones of the packets in the particular one of the packet flows to the particular one of the applications;

    at the packet-forwarding engine, receiving a particular packet in the particular one of the packet flows;

    at the packet-forwarding engine, determining whether one or more of the conditions for not routing the particular packet to the particular one of the applications are met;

    at the packet-forwarding engine, routing or not routing the particular packet to the particular one of the applications based on the determination; and

    updating one or more metrics based on the particular packet, wherein;

    one of the metrics tracks a number of packets in the particular one of the packet flows routed to the particular one of the applications; and

    one of the conditions specifies that packets in the particular one of the packet flows are not to be routed to the particular one of the applications when the number of packets exceeds a predetermined value.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×